PM Modi flags off Gandhinagar- Mumbai Central Vande Bharat Express
September 30, 2022
Gandhinagar: Prime Minister flagged off the new & upgraded version of Vande Bharat Express between Gandhinagar and Mumbai. Before Flagging of the train he also went inside the train and took note of the facilities in the train. later, PM Narendra Modi travels onboard Vande Bharat Express train from Gandhinagar to Ahmedabad.
The Vande Bharat Express offers a myriad of superior and aircraft-like travelling experience. It is equipped with advanced state-of-the-art safety features including indigenously developed Train Collision Avoidance System – KAVACH. There are reclining seats in all classes while the Executive Coaches have the added feature of 180 degree rotating seats. Every coach is equipped with 32” screens providing passenger information and infotainment.
Railway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w, Union MoS for Railway Darshana Jardosh, Governor of Gujarat Acharya Devvrat and Chief Minister Bhupendra Patel were also present at the event.
